The Honor 50 Pro has a general score of 77, which is just a bit better than ZTE Axon 10s Pro's overall score of 76.6. Both devices we compare here include Android OS (operating system), but the Honor 50 Pro has older 11 version and ZTE Axon 10s Pro has Android 9.0 Pie version. Honor 50 Pro is a just a bit heavier phone than ZTE Axon 10s Pro, but both are 0.31inches thick.
ZTE Axon 10s Pro features a little faster processing unit than Honor 50 Pro, although it has a lower amount of RAM, they both have a Octa-Core processor. The Honor 50 Pro has a little sharper display than ZTE Axon 10s Pro, because it has a little bit bigger screen, a just a little better pixel count in each screen inch and a quite better 1236 x 2676 pixels resolution.
The Honor 50 Pro shoots a lot better photographs and videos than ZTE Axon 10s Pro, because although it has a smaller camera aperture which is not favorable for taking photos or videos in poorly lited environments, it also counts with a much higher 3840x2160 video quality and a much more megapixels back-facing camera.
ZTE Axon 10s Pro has a greater storage for applications, games, photos and videos than Honor 50 Pro, because although it has just 128 GB internal storage capacity, it also counts with a SD card slot that supports a maximum of 1000 GB. Honor 50 Pro's battery life is very similar to the ZTE Axon 10s Pro one.
